Counties of Howard and Tipton, Indiana Historical and Biographical. Illustrated. Charles Blanchard, Editor Chicago: F. A. Battey & Co., 1888 Tipton County, Wild Cat Township, pp. 301, 302 JOEL COPHER is a native of Gallatin County, Ky.; he was born April 26, 1824, and is the third of eight children born to Joel and Sarah (Foley) Copher, natives respectively of Kentucky and Virginia; he was reared upon a farm and received a fair education from the common schools. At the age of twenty, he began farming in Switzerland County, Ind. And made a good home of ninety-five acres, on which he lived until the fall of 1868; he then removed to this township and purchased forty acres of land, but the August previous he had purchased 160 acres (where he now lives), which at that time was in its native state. He began to clear the forest and built a log cabin, into which he moved in 1869; he has here redeemed a good home, and has seventy acres under good cultivation. In early life, he wa a Whig, having cast his first President ballot for Gen. Taylor, but he is not a stanch supporter of Republican principles. He is an industrious farmer and leading citizen, at all times ready to encourage home enterprises. He was married, January 19, 1944 to Miss Martha A. Brinson, a native of Switzerland County, Ind.; and she was born December 26, 1827, and is the daughter of Anthony and Nancy Brinson, natives of Kentucky. Mr. Copher became the father of ten children--Nancy, Sarah, Mary E. Catharine, George F., Jonathan L., Joel O., Emma, and Anthony, deceased, and Margaret J., deceased. Mr. and Mrs. Copher are members of the Christian Church. ------------------------------------------------------------------------- USGENWEB NOTICE: These electronic pages may NOT be reproduced in any format for profit or presentation by other organization or persons.
